Ensuring Workplace Safety with Essential Personal Protective Equipment





In today's industrial landscape, ensuring the safety of workers is extremely important.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) plays a vital function in safeguarding employees from potential hazards. This short article looks into various PPE classifications, emphasizing their importance and applications in maintaining a secure work environment.

Understanding Personal Protective Equipment (PPE).

Personal Protective Equipment encompasses a range of equipment developed to protect workers from injuries and illnesses arising from exposure to various workplace hazards. These hazards can be physical, chemical, biological, or radiological. PPE serves as the last line of protection when engineering and administrative controls want to mitigate risks.

Key Categories of PPE.

Head Protection.

Eye and Face Protection.

Protecting the eyes and face is essential to prevent injuries from flying particles, chemical dashes, or harmful radiation. Shatterproof glass, goggles, and face shields are typical PPE made use of in such situations. For example, shatterproof glass provide protection from external debris and should offer side protection via a wrap-around design or side shields.

Respiratory Protection.

In environments with airborne contaminants, respirators are vital. They protect workers from inhaling harmful dirt, fumes, vapors, or gases. Respirators vary from disposable masks to extra complicated systems like powered air-purifying respirators. The National Institute for Occupational Safety and Health (NIOSH) provides suggestions on respirator usage, ensuring they meet federal respiratory guidelines.

Hand Protection.

Hands are often exposed to various hazards, including chemicals, cuts, and thermal risks. Selecting appropriate gloves is critical. Options vary from chemical-resistant gloves constructed from materials like nitrile or neoprene to cut-resistant gloves designed to protect against sharp objects. It's necessary to choose gloves that match the particular hazards present in the workplace.

Foot Protection.

Foot injuries can occur from falling objects, sharp items, or exposure to harmful substances. Industrial safety shoes, such as steel-toe boots, offer protection against these hazards. Body Protection.

Relying on the nature of the work, body protection could be essential to shield against chemical splashes, warm, or sharp objects. Choices include aprons, coveralls, and full-body suits. For instance, chemical protective garments is made to stop skin contact with hazardous substances, ensuring worker safety.

Selecting the Right PPE.

Choosing the appropriate PPE requires a comprehensive hazard evaluation of the workplace. Think about the following actions:.

Determine Potential Hazards: Evaluate the workplace to figure out potential risks, such as chemical exposures, physical risks, or organic dangers.

Examine the Severity of Hazards: Understand the degree of risk connected with each hazard to figure out the needed degree of protection.

Select Suitable PPE: Based on the determined hazards, choose PPE that offers appropriate protection while ensuring comfort and functionality for the worker.

Ensure Proper Fit and Comfort: Ill-fitting PPE can jeopardize safety and reduce compliance. Ensure that the selected equipment fits well and is comfortable for extended use.

Keeping and Caring for PPE.

Proper maintenance of PPE is vital to ensure its effectiveness and longevity:.

Normal Inspection: Before each usage, inspect PPE for indications of safety and ppe wear, damage, or contamination.

Cleaning: Follow manufacturer guidelines for cleaning to prevent degradation of the material.

Storage: Store PPE in a clean, dry area far from direct sunlight and contaminants.

Replacement: Replace PPE that shows signs of damages or has actually surpassed its recommended usage duration.

Training and Education.

Companies should provide training to employees on the correct use PPE. This includes instructions on just how to use, adjust, and remove equipment securely. Routine training sessions can strengthen the importance of PPE and ensure compliance with safety protocols.
